Output e6ccee99a015f89d4e59bdc788c62493628578ad940ccf37e1eeb71e72c5c29b:1

value
28447919476
script pubkey
OP_0 OP_PUSHBYTES_20 7eb21fa1c9ed8f7e7a15ad91fc82309dba7a8e18
address
tb1q06eplgwfak8hu7s44kgleq3snka84rsc34qy44
transaction
e6ccee99a015f89d4e59bdc788c62493628578ad940ccf37e1eeb71e72c5c29b